Ask your administrator if you think this is wrong. ===== TTF-1 ===== **TTF-1** (Thyroid Transcription Factor-1), also known as **NKX2.1**, is a **nuclear transcription factor** essential for the development and function of the **thyroid gland**, **lung**, and **ventral forebrain**. It is frequently used as an **immunohistochemical marker** in neuropathology and oncopathology. ==== Function ==== TTF-1 plays a key role in regulating genes involved in: * **Thyroid development and hormone production** * **Lung morphogenesis and surfactant protein expression** * **Brain development**, particularly in the **hypothalamus** and **pituitary gland** ==== Diagnostic Utility ==== In pathology, TTF-1 is commonly used as a **marker of origin** for tumors, especially in the following contexts: * [[lung adenocarcinoma]]: Strongly positive * [[thyroid carcinoma]]: Positive in most types * [[posterior pituitary tumor]]: Universally positive across subtypes, including: * [[pituicytoma]] * [[granular cell tumor]] * [[spindle cell oncocytoma]] In PPTs, **diffuse nuclear positivity for TTF-1** helps distinguish them from other [[sellar masses]] such as [[pituitary adenomas]] or [[craniopharyngiomas]]. ---- ==== Interpretation in Immunohistochemistry ==== | Marker | Expression in PPTs | |------------------|--------------------------| | **TTF-1** | ✅ Strong nuclear positivity | | **Vimentin** | ✅ Positive | | **S100 protein** | ✅ Often positive | | **Cytokeratin** | ❌ Negative | | **Chromogranin A**| ❌ Negative | ---- ==== Related Terms ==== * [[immunohistochemistry]] * [[pituitary gland]] * [[posterior pituitary tumor]] * [[S100 protein]] * [[vimentin]] * [[Ki67]] ttf-1.txt Last modified: 2025/04/06 08:50by 127.0.0.1
